# get otus map
#
# @param nexml nexml object
# @return a list showing the mapping between (internal) otu identifiers and labels (taxonomic names). List is named by the id of the otus block.
# @details largely for internal use
get_otu_maps <- function(nexml){
otus <- as.list(nexml@otus)
names(otus) <- name_by_id(otus)
otu_maps <-
lapply(otus, function(otus){ # loop over all otus nodes
taxon <- sapply(otus@otu, function(otu){ # loop over each otu in the otus set
if(length(otu@label) > 0)
label <- otu@label
else
label <- otu@id
c(otu@id, label)
})
out <- taxon[2, ] #label
names(out) <- taxon[1, ] #id
out
})
otu_maps
}
